Risky Bulletin: Non-profit offers $22,000 bounty for INC ransomware group
Crime Stoppers International is offering a $22,000 bounty for information leading to the identification, arrest, or disruption of the INC ransomware group. The non-profit organization, an international branch of the US-based Crime Stoppers foundation, aims to support law enforcement investigations by enabling anonymous tips on the gang's operations and members.
Why it matters: Security practitioners and insiders with knowledge of INC operations can now report information anonymously for potential financial reward, creating a new avenue for disrupting an active ransomware threat actor.
